Address 704.53043145 DOGE

D7cMwXHxYZgxdfuwMYcX4YYJhhjEadxpmT

Confirmed

Total Received704.53043145 DOGE
Total Sent0 DOGE
Final Balance704.53043145 DOGE
No. Transactions1

Transactions

D7cMwXHxYZgxdfuwMYcX4YYJhhjEadxpmT704.53043145 DOGE ×
DJfU2p6woQ9GiBdiXsWZWJnJ9uDdZfSSNC159.08601284 DOGE
D6Hzyqu2dhozwNM1natw5W563LLxaaUDNk21.18295038 DOGE
Fee: 0.156 DOGE
495561 Confirmations884.79939467 DOGE